Hi guys, I'm planning to get a m14x soon since my laptop just officially died 3 days ago. However, there's something confusing when I'm customizing the laptop on dell official site.

In the website, there is 2 different spec of m14x. The only difference is their processor. The price of the one with i5 3210m is RM 4499 while the one with i7 3610qm is RM4999. However when I change processor of the RM4499 one into i7 3720qm the price only increased to RM4803 which is still cheaper than the RM4999!

So my question is if we can customize the RM4499 one into better spec than the RM4999 one and is still cheaper than it, Why would anyone want to buy the RM4999 one? Is it an error or typo in the dell website or did I miss something?

Besides that, when I customize the RM4999 m14x, I have to add RM 186 to change the processor from i7 3610qm to i5 3210m which is suppose to be a downgrade right?
